Because cost of living actually plays a part in an NHL player's decision making process :laugh:

Considering that after taxes, esgrow, agent fees, union dues, etc. some players are out half the value of their contract, it's probably a consideration.

Now guys like Toews, OV, Benn, etc. making huge money probably don't care.

But your mid-to-lower end guys you can be damned sure it comes into play. I don't think it often makes or breaks a deal (cost of living in most cities is relatively high), but you'd be foolish to think it doesn't get considered, albeit it's probably low on the priority scale.
